
Lip tattoo removal is one of the most specialized forms of laser tattoo removal. Whether the tattoo is cosmetic lip blush pigment on the outer lip or a black ink tattoo on the inner lip, this area requires strict protocol due to its sensitivity, vascularity, and increased risk of swelling, infection, and pigment complications.
Unlike traditional tattoo removal on the arms, legs, or torso, lip tissue reacts differently to heat and trauma. Because of this, the laser settings, pigment considerations, and aftercare requirements must be far more conservative and precise.

One of the most important factors in lip tattoo removal is understanding pigment chemistry. Cosmetic pigments often contain blends of ingredients that can respond unpredictably to laser wavelengths.
Many red pigments are identified by CI numbers such as CI 77491. These can be organic and are generally considered safer than some older pigment formulas. However, even “safe” reds require caution because cosmetic inks are rarely pure single pigments.
Blended colors are one of the biggest risks in lip pigment removal. Some red or pink cosmetic pigments contain trace amounts of blue, purple, or other undertones. This complicates removal and can result in unpredictable residual staining or discoloration after treatment.
The risk is not only incomplete removal, but the possibility of visible residues that may remain long-term.
Some clinics use 785nm lasers for certain pigments, but this wavelength is not commonly recommended for lip tattoo removal due to the risk of staining.
In clinical experience, some providers report light, acceptable residues, while others have observed very noticeable discoloration that can be difficult to correct. Because lips are a high-visibility area, even mild staining can be cosmetically unacceptable.
For this reason, 785nm is generally approached with caution and is often avoided entirely in lip treatments.
Lip tattoo removal carries a unique medical consideration: herpes simplex virus activation.
Cold sores (HSV-1) can be triggered by heat, trauma, and inflammation. Laser tattoo removal produces heat in the tissue, which can activate an outbreak even if the virus has been dormant for years.
Clients may not always disclose a history of cold sores, either because they do not realize they carry HSV or because they feel uncomfortable discussing it.
Because of this, prevention must be treated as a standard part of protocol.
To reduce the risk of outbreaks, preventative antiviral medication is strongly recommended. The most common prescription is Valtrex (valacyclovir), taken before and after treatment.
For inner lip tattoos, antiviral medication should be considered mandatory for all clients due to the higher heat absorption and increased risk of complications.
For outer lip treatments, antiviral use may be optional only if the client has no history of outbreaks and the laser application is superficial and low fluence. However, many clinics still recommend antiviral prophylaxis as a precaution.
This protocol significantly reduces the risk of HSV activation and improves the safety of the treatment.

Inner lip tattoo removal is a separate category of treatment and should be approached with stricter guidelines than outer lip pigment removal.
The mucosal tissue is softer, more vascular, and has a higher risk of blistering, swelling, and infection.
For this reason, inner lip tattoo removal should only be performed under very controlled conditions and typically only on black ink.

The lips are one of the most visible and sensitive areas on the body. Even minor discoloration or pigment disruption can be cosmetically significant.
Because of this, lip tattoo removal must be treated as a gradual process. Safe, controlled sessions spaced properly will always outperform aggressive treatment attempts that increase the risk of staining, blistering, or long-term pigment changes.
Lip tattoo laser removal can be performed safely and effectively, but only when proper pigment evaluation, laser selection, and strict medical protocol are followed.
Understanding pigment chemistry, avoiding risky wavelengths such as 785nm when appropriate, and using conservative 532nm settings are essential for minimizing discoloration and ensuring predictable outcomes.
Equally important is herpes prevention. The heat from laser treatment can trigger cold sore outbreaks even in clients who do not disclose a history, which is why antiviral prophylaxis such as Valtrex is strongly recommended and mandatory for inner lip tattoo treatments.
